October 2, 1926 - January 4, 2005 |
|
Oscar “Buddy” Abernathy, 78, of Texarkana died Tuesday, January 4th, 2005 at Yellow Creek Hunting Club Blind 35 with his best friend, “Baby” by his side.
He was born October 2, 1926 in Texarkana, Texas and had been a lifetime resident of Texarkana. He was a Veteran of the United States Navy having served in World War II and was a member of St. James Episcopal Church. His proudest accomplishment was the starting of Abernathy Company with his two sons, Ray and
Ric. One of his pleasures was the loyalty and respect he received from all of his co-workers. He attended of the University of Arkansas and was a member and Alumni of Sigma Alpha Epsilon. Buddy was a Past President of the Texarkana Housing Authority, Board of Texarkana Country Club, and Yellow Creek Hunting Club.
He was survived by Pat, his wife of 53 years; two sons and a daughter-in-law: Ray Abernathy and Ric and Donna Abernathy; four grandsons: Todd Abernathy, Phillip Abernathy, Ric Abernathy II, and Chris Brewer; a great granddaughter: Carlie Abernathy and her mother, Erika Abernathy; Two sisters and a brother-in-law: Margaret Harrell and Nel and Dave Lorenz; a number of nieces and nephews, Bill and LoAnne Harrell, David Lorenz, Jill Lorenz, Will Harrell; and countless friends.
Funeral Services were held 10:00 AM Friday in the Fuqua-Everett Memorial Chapel at the Texarkana Funeral Home with Dr. Herbert Wren officiated. Burial was in Hillcrest Memorial Park.
